Is Aldi Dog Food Healthy?

When it comes to choosing the right type of food for your beloved pet, it can be a daunting task. With so many different options out there, it can be hard to decide what’s best for your pup. One popular option is Aldi dog food, but is it healthy?

Aldi dog food is a budget-friendly option that may appeal to pet owners with limited funds. It’s made with natural ingredients and designed to meet the nutritional needs of dogs.

The main ingredients in most Aldi products are chicken, beef, lamb, and rice. All of these ingredients are high-quality and provide essential vitamins and minerals for your pet’s health. Additionally, Aldi dog food includes added vitamins and minerals that help keep your pup active and healthy.

When compared to other brands of dog food, Aldi products tend to have lower levels of fat and fewer calories than some other brands. This can be beneficial for dogs who are prone to weight gain or have difficulty maintaining their ideal weight. Additionally, most Aldi products do not contain artificial colors or preservatives which can be beneficial for those looking for a more natural diet for their pup.

Overall, Aldi dog food is a good choice if you’re looking for an affordable option that meets the nutritional requirements of your four-legged friend. While it might not offer the same level of quality as some other brands on the market, it does provide your pup with essential vitamins and minerals necessary for a long and healthy life.
